Early Detection of Oral Issues
Regular dental check-ups enable your dentist to detect oral health problems before they become worse. Most cases of cavities, gum disease, and oral cancer develop silently. A skilled dental specialist can detect these issues during a proper examination, potentially saving you from pain, extensive treatment, and high costs in the future.
For instance, tiny cavities are all that early stages of the cavities need a small filling. If the cavities go untreated, they will grow to an enormous size, affect the nerve of the tooth, and may even force a root canal or extraction. Similarly, the gum disease at an early stage can be handled with deep cleaning and proper oral hygiene.
Professional Teeth Cleaning for Ideal Oral Hygiene
Even with proper home care, it is impossible to clean the areas of the mouth where plaque and tartar can easily build up. Regular dental check-ups and cleaning help remove such deposits, preventing gum disease and tooth decay.
A hygienist uses special tools to clean areas that are difficult to reach with a toothbrush and floss. This process not only keeps your teeth looking bright but also ensures that bacteria don’t compromise your oral health. Regular cleanings also help to maintain fresh breath, as they remove food particles and plaque buildup that contribute to bad breath.
Prevention of Gum Disease
Gum disease, or periodontal disease, is a common but preventable condition that can lead to severe dental issues if ignored. Gingivitis, the mildest form of gum disease, can progress to periodontitis, which causes gum recession, bone loss, and even tooth loss.
Routine dental check-ups enable the dentist to monitor your gum health and recommend appropriate treatments if any signs of gum disease are detected. Early intervention prevents more severe stages of the disease, which could significantly affect your smile and health.
Oral Cancer Screening
Oral cancer is a serious health condition that impacts millions of people worldwide. In fact, your dentist will conduct an oral cancer screening during a regular dental checkup to detect any abnormal tissues or lesions in your mouth.
Early detection of oral cancer significantly increases the likelihood of successful treatment. The dentist will check your lips, tongue, cheeks, and throat using advanced techniques and tools for any signs of concern. This proactive approach underlines the importance of regular dental visits in safeguarding your health.
Monitoring Overall Oral Health
Routine check-ups are a good chance to monitor your general oral health. Your dentist follows changes in your teeth, gums, and jaw structure, making sure that the problems that begin to arise get noticed early on.
For example, misaligned teeth or improper bites can create long-term problems such as jaw pain or uneven wear on teeth. Early detection of these concerns by dentists can lead them to recommend orthodontic solutions or other treatments to prevent further complications.

Saves Money in the Long Run
Many people forgo dental check-ups because they feel that they will be expensive, but not getting preventive care may lead to a lot of money spent in the long run. Routine check-ups catch problems early when they are less complicated and less costly to treat.
For example, one small cavity treated promptly with a filling will cost much less than a root canal, or its extraction, followed by the insertion of a dental implant. Regular visits also keep your natural teeth for far longer, thereby avoiding the potential need for dentures or other restorative procedures.
